Bane: The Enemy Who Sees Beyond Batman’s Mask
Bane is not merely a thug with a brutal strength; he’s a dark philosopher of justice transformed by trauma and extremism. Raised in a decaying Gotham and hardened by years as a weaponized prisoner, Bane rejected Batman’s morality as naïve. Whereas Batman clings to mercy and order, Bane believes only through total control—through fear, chaos, and collapse—can true justice arise. This rebellion against Batman’s framework reveals a crucial truth: the iconic Batman minus his moral constraints becomes a target in Bane’s eyes.

The phrase Batman Who Isn’t Batman? invites us to explore the contrast not between hero and sidekick, but between Batman’s disciplined identity and Bane’s radical inversion of it. Batman fights violence with structure and restraint. Bane fights with overwhelming force, embracing destruction as a path to renewal. This duality isn’t just personal—it’s cosmic. Where Batman seeks to preserve a broken Gotham through control, Bane wants to destroy it entirely to rebuild on new grounds.
Psychologically, Bane fearlessly ignores Batman’s duality—neither fully villain nor redeemed—to carve out a chilling purpose. He embodies the dark mirror Batman must confront: the consequence of losing balance, of sacrificing ethics for efficacy, and of surrendering to chaos in the name of change.
